I suspect it's inferred from sprue count for each system; cost per shot is rather trivial so the bulk of a line's cost is going to come from design and tool-cutting. More tools = more cost.

Blood Bowl and Necromunda average a sprue per quarter released, barring unusual splashes like the big terrain sprues for Necromunda. The gang and team boxes are essentially just a double sprue pack like the "core" AI fighter boxes. This also doesn't account for times when the "quarterly" release is simply a repack of previously-released sprues such as the BB mixed teams up for pre-order or the Enforcer Subjugators being sold on their own.

Aeronautica in comparison has quite a lot of tools. The initial release I believe had 10 tools which, even accounting for it getting nothing between November and June, is a goodly chunk. The latest release has 6 new tools by my count which gives them 16 total. Across two years, Blood Bowl and Necromunda would expect to see about that many sprues and AI has gotten it in less than a year. While it may be another year before they add in the next grouping, that still likely "only" drops them down towards a level equal to two other games combined.

LOTR is a bit of a red herring in the mix since I don't think they're cutting tons of new plastic molds for it, and that makes it more difficult to gauge. However, I imagine that one can pretty readily argue that the play areas and bases being outsourced ups their production cost to somewhat comparable levels to the new models that are being produced for the range.

I don't know that this proves beyond all doubt that AI is getting more investment than the other three lines combined, but casual observance says that is a definite possibility.

I highly recommend anyone worried about longevity looks into picking up the two big hardback rulebooks from the original version of the game. They can be had for ~20-30 quid each on ebay, and they're more self-contained than the modern rules even if they end up lacking some of the more esoteric modern options(some will join me in finding that part of the appeal).

At least with those, if the new version stops being actively supported, you won't have issues starting your own new groups because of lacking some extra or addon or doodad.
